Welcome to our comprehensive analysis of CVE-2024-29507, a recently identified security flaw in Artifex Ghostscript, which is crucial software in the processing of PostScript and PDF files. Our goal here at LinuxPatch is to provide clarity on this issue, share insights about the implications for users, and offer actionable advice for mitigating risk.
What is Ghostscript?
Ghostscript is an open-source interpreter for PostScript (PS) and Portable Document Format (PDF) files. It is widely used for file conversion and is embedded in many printing systems and PDF viewers across various operating systems. Its role is critical because it enables computers to convert PostScript files to raster images that printers can understand.
Details about the Vulnerability - CVE-2024-29507
This particular vulnerability is identified in versions of Artifex Ghostscript before 10.03.0. The vulnerability arises due to a stack-based buffer overflow caused by improper handling of the CIDFSubstPath and CIDFSubstFont parameters. These parameters are related to font substitution in complex document files.
Buffer overflows are critical security flaws that allow attackers to execute arbitrary code through crafted inputs. In the case of CVE-2024-29507, exploiting this flaw could enable malicious actors to gain unauthorized access to a system, potentially leading to a compromise of system integrity and confidentiality. The severity of this vulnerability has been rated as medium, with a CVSS (Common Vulnerability Scoring System) score of 5.4.
Potential Impact and Risks
The impact of this vulnerability is significant due to the widespread use of Ghostscript in processing documents and files across multiple platforms. Attackers could leverage this flaw to execute malicious code remotely, leading to system or data compromise. Sensitive information might be accessed, or additional malware could be introduced into the affected systems.
Remediation and Prevention
To mitigate the risks associated with CVE-2024-29507, it is crucial for users and administrators of Ghostscript to update their software to the latest version, 10.03.0, as it includes patches that address this vulnerability. Here are some additional steps for defense and prevention:
Conclusion
While CVE-2024-29507 presents challenges, understanding the technical details and potential impacts allows users to take appropriate preventive actions. At LinuxPatch, we are committed to keeping you informed and equipped to face such cybersecurity threats. Continue monitoring our updates for more information on similar vulnerabilities and proactive security measures.
Stay informed, stay secure!